EDITORS COMMENTS
In this print titled "The Last Debs" we are transported back to the enchanting era of the 1950s. Miss Lola Wigan, a vision of elegance and grace, is captured here as she arrives at Buckingham Palace for her grand debut before Queen Elizabeth II in March 1953. Dressed in a stunning ensemble befitting the occasion, Miss Wigan exudes timeless beauty and sophistication. Her exquisite fur coat drapes gracefully over her shoulders, adding an air of regality to her already impeccable attire. The fashion choices of this era come alive through her perfectly tailored dress and accessories. As she steps out of the classic car that brought her to this historic moment, one can't help but marvel at the blend of tradition and modernity represented in this image. The juxtaposition between vintage transportation and contemporary society highlights both the significance of such events within British culture and their place within a changing world. This photograph encapsulates not only Miss Wigan's individual journey but also serves as a poignant reminder of an age-old societal practice - royal debuts. These formal presentations were once cherished traditions that marked young women's entrance into high society. Through Memory Lane Prints' lens, we are granted access to relive these moments frozen in time - where glamour met tradition against the backdrop of Buckingham Palace's majestic facade. This remarkable image allows us to witness history unfold while celebrating the enduring allure of femininity, style, and heritage embodied by Miss Lola Wigan on that unforgettable day
